Postmortem timeline — 14:20: The Ashgrove SQL lint ruleset was updated to forbid unqualified table references, but the rule shipped without an allowlist for temp tables, failing every migration PR in the queue. 14:41: Maintainers reverted to the prior ruleset and began patching the rule to exempt session-scoped temps. 15:05: Patched rule merged; full lint pass rerun against the migration backlog came back clean. For audit purposes, the rerun's identifying token is recorded below.

session token of kahag-bawip = htk6_729d08

Subject: DR drill Thursday — connection pool failover

Team,

This Thursday we run the quarterly disaster-recovery drill for the Marlowhen database tier. During the window, the Pellcastle pooler will be failed over to the standby region, and active connections will be drained over roughly ten minutes. Expect brief spikes in "pool exhausted" tickets; tag them DRILL-Q3 and do not escalate. If the pooler refuses to re-arm after failover, you will need to unseal its credential store using the recovery passphrase that follows.

strongbox words: druath-quenael

Subject: Key rotation — TaxPeek cache

Hi folks, quick heads-up for anyone new: we rotated the credential for the TaxPeek tax-rate lookup cache this morning. The old key stops working Friday, so update your local env before then or your rate lookups will start returning stale defaults (fun to debug, not really). Everything else — endpoints, TTLs, region config — is unchanged. Here's the new key for the TaxPeek service.

service key, hahaf-hahag: qvz7-0frcibk

# Constants for the Spokeshift rebalancing planner.
# Support folks: before escalating a "trucks ignoring empty docks" ticket,
# check these values first. The planner deliberately ignores stations that
# dip below the minimum-bike threshold for less than the debounce window,
# because brief dips during commute surges self-correct. Changing any value
# requires a sign-off from the Pellworth depot coordinator, since the route
# solver's runtime scales badly with looser thresholds. Current settings are
# as follows.

tuning table, kawep-tawif:
CAPS = {
    "olidor": 80,
    "belion": 7,
    "quenys": 225,
    "druox": 839,
    "fraath": 482,
}